Today is our 2nd Web Dev lecture
During our 1st lecture about the Web …
• We answered various questions about the Web.
• How it works, How it is structured, etc.
• We also commented about the future shape of the
Web: the Semantic Web, and how it is different from
the Web of today.
• Today’s Web is targeted squarely at us, humans.
Whereas, the Semantic Web is being constructed in
such a way that it is easily understandable for the
computers

</BODY>
<P> … </P>
Paragraph
<BR>
Line break
<B> … </B>
Bold text
<A HREF = “action” > label </A>
Anchor
(Anchors are used to embed links in a Web page)
<A HREF = “action” > label </A>
• http://
– Displays the Web page specified by the link
– example: “http://www.vu.edu.pk”
• mailto:
– Sends an e-mail to the specified address
– example: “mailto:altaf@vu.edu.pk”
